Definition

The Stormwater and Environmental Inspector/Senior Stormwater and Environmental Inspector will ensure completion of inspections and documentation of the construction, illicit discharge, post-construction and pollution prevention/good housekeeping programs under the City's Phase II Municipal Separate Storm Sewer System (MS4) Permit. This position must work well independently and with teams, while providing excellent, respectful customer service and human-relations skills, which support the City of Brighton's mission and values.

Supervision

Received and Exercised

This position reports directly to the Stormwater and Environmental Manager. This position does not supervise other employees.

Essential Duties
  • Conducts and documents inspections, per requirements of the MS4 Permit and the City of Brighton Erosion and Sediment Control (ESC) permit, at construction sites in Brighton City Limits.
  • Assists with providing education and compliance assistance to construction site operators and stormwater administrators.
  • Conducts and documents inspections, per requirements of the MS4 Permit at post-construction sites where permanent stormwater quality control measures have been implemented.
  • Assists with providing education and compliance assistance to stakeholders such as HOAs and property managers of their responsibilities to maintain private storm infrastructure.
  • Conducts and documents inspections, per requirements of the MS4 Permit at municipal-owned facilities.
  • Assists in and documents response, investigation and remediation efforts of illicit discharges.
  • Assists in and documents enforcement response, per Division Standards Operating Procedures, under the construction, illicit discharge, post-construction and pollution/prevention/good housekeeping programs of the MS4 permit.
  • Performs various maintenance tasks on City-owned and maintained stormwater infrastructure.
  • Participates in public education and outreach activities, which may include occasional work on the weekends.
  • Prepares necessary calculations, data entry, spreadsheets, summaries and reports.
  • Performs related duties as directed/assigned by the Stormwater and Environmental Manager, Assistant Director or Director.
Senior Stormwater and Environmental Inspector

In addition to the job duties mentioned above:

  • Performs independent inspections and provides direct judgement for enforcement cases to the Stormwater Manager with minimal need for guidance.
  • Performs enforcement actions, such as the issuance of a Stop Work Order, independently when Analyst and Stormwater Manager are not available.
  • Assist in the completion of maintenance projects for City owned stormwater facilities that require third party resources.
  • Assists Stormwater Manager and Analyst with data collection and evaluation for City’s Annual Report to the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ment.
  • Performs State inspections as needed for City owned and maintained CDPHE General Construction Stormwater Discharge Permits.
  • Ability to explain general federal, state, and local laws, rules and regulations pertaining to stormwater/environmental fields.
  • Maintains understanding of all required elements of a stormwater management plan (SWMP) per federal, state, and local regulations.
  • Ability to explain stormwater control measure standards and specifications effectively to applicable parties.
